Doll collectors were shocked when Franklin Mint stopped creating portrait dolls in February 2012. Luckily we did not have to wait long for someone to take over. Tonner dolls stepped in to take over with a line of their own Marilyn dolls.

While most collectors agree that the facial features of their Marilyn sculpt did not do a great job capturing her likeness - no one can deny that the quality of the dolls and details of the amazing outfits are fantastic!

The dolls are all from the following films: Love Nest, Monkey Business, Gentlemen Prefer Blondes, How to Marry a Millionaire and Niagara. It is wonderful to see them choose outfits that have never been released on a Marilyn doll before. TONNER DOLLS


*DIAMONDS

Tonners debut Marilyn doll was first revealed at the 2012 May Collectors Convention during their dinner event inspired by Gentlemen Prefer Blondes. The event centerpiece was a 22 inch Marilyn Monroe doll which featured her famous pink satin dress, dripping in diamonds. She was a very limited edition of 100 dolls at a cost of $350.


ANIMAL MAGNETISM

The 16 inch event souvenir for each attendee of the 2012 May Convention featured Marilyn in another ensemble from Gentlemen Prefer Blondes: a black-on-black patterned dress with elegant side drapes, jacket and rhinestone pin. She was a limited edition of 250 at a cost of $199.

*POLA DEBEVOISE

Released in Fall 2012, this basic doll came dressed in the featured bathing suit and clear platform shoes worn in How to Marry a Millionaire. Wish she had come with the matching coverup. Limited edition of 500 at a cost of $124.99 MY REVIEW

*I AM LORELEI LEE - OUTFIT ONLY

Released in Fall 2012, this outfit from Gentlemen Prefer Blondes featured a blue suit and fur stole. Limited Edition of 300 at a cost of $99.99 MY REVIEW


*HOT NIGHT - OUTFIT ONLY

Released in Fall 2012, this outfit from Niagara features the dress Marilyn wore when she sang Kiss. Limited Edition of 300 at a cost of $89.99 MY REVIEW

 


*ROBERTA MOVES IN - OUTFIT ONLY

Released in Fall 2012, this outfit from the lesser known film Love Nest featured a suit and hat with veil. Limited Edition of 300 at a cost of $99.99 MY REVIEW



I JUST ADORE CONVERSATION - OUTFIT ONLY

Released in Fall 2012, this outfit from Gentlemen Prefer Blondes features a coral gown and shawl. Limited edition of 300 at a cost of $124.99


16 INCH DIAMONDS

Released in Fall 2012 - same outfit as the convention doll but in a smaller size. Limited Edition of 1000 at a cost of $189.99

*LOIS LAUREL

Released in Spring 2013, from the film Monkey Business, this doll is dressed in a simple black bathing suit. Limited Edition of 500 at a cost of $134.99

*THE PROBLEM WITH ROSE - OUTFIT ONLY

Released in Spring 2013, this outfit is from Niagara and featured a black skirt and red jacket. Limited Edition of 300 at a cost of $99.99

IN A DREAM

Released in Spring 2013, this doll is dressed in an outfit from the dream sequence in How to Marry a Millionaire. Limited Edition of 500 at a cost of $199.99

TROPICAL

Released in Summer 2013, this doll features the outfit Marilyn wore while singing Heatwave in There's no Business Like Show Business. Limited Edition of 150 at a cost of $199.99


*SHIPBOARD WEDDING

Released in Fall 2013, this doll is dressed in the wedding dress Marilyn wore in Gentlemen Prefer Blondes. Complete with flowers and veil.
